Fixed points and quasi-equilibrium problems
The paper is concerned with fixed-point theorems for compact acyclic maps on convex subsets of topological linear spaces. Applications to existence of equilibria and solutions of quasi-variational inequalities are also discussed. This extends, improves, and unifies previous work of, e.g., \textit{M.-P.
